The aim of this study is to map trends and challenges in the training of TVET teachers and trainers in the context of digitalisation and to identify examples of innovative VET teacher training efforts that have proven to be successful.
To better understand the latest trends in developing digital skills in VET teacher training, this study looks at its status both before and during the COVID-19 pandemic. It examines how different countries have responded to the need to move to distance learning environments. It also looks at how countries have supported TVET teachers and trainers to develop the skills and competences needed to use digital tools, services and technologies to ensure quality learner-centred education and training, in particular practice-oriented learning, which is the hallmark of quality vocational education and training provision.
